Parallel Bible results for "jeremiah 49:34-39"

Jeremiah 49:34-39

DBY

NIV

34 The word of Jehovah that came to Jeremiah the prophet concerning Elam, in the beginning of the reign of Zedekiah king of Judah, saying,
34 This is the word of the LORD that came to Jeremiah the prophet concerning Elam, early in the reign of Zedekiah king of Judah:
35 Thus saith Jehovah of hosts: Behold, I will break the bow of Elam, the chief of their might.
35 This is what the LORD Almighty says: “See, I will break the bow of Elam, the mainstay of their might.
36 And upon Elam will I bring the four winds, from the four ends of the heavens, and I will scatter them toward all those winds; and there shall be no nation whither the outcasts of Elam shall not come.
36 I will bring against Elam the four winds from the four quarters of heaven; I will scatter them to the four winds, and there will not be a nation where Elam’s exiles do not go.
37 And I will cause Elam to be dismayed before their enemies, and before them that seek their life; and I will bring evil upon them, my fierce anger, saith Jehovah; and I will send the sword after them, till I have consumed them.
37 I will shatter Elam before their foes, before those who want to kill them; I will bring disaster on them, even my fierce anger,” declares the LORD. “I will pursue them with the sword until I have made an end of them.
38 And I will set my throne in Elam, and will destroy from thence king and princes, saith Jehovah.
38 I will set my throne in Elam and destroy her king and officials,” declares the LORD.
39 But it shall come to pass at the end of the days, I will turn the captivity of Elam, saith Jehovah.
39 “Yet I will restore the fortunes of Elam in days to come,” declares the LORD.
